Oracle RMAN全量备份配置与执行详解Oracle RMAN全量备份是数据库备份的一种方式,它会备份数据库中的所有数据文件,包括数据文件头和数据文件尾。这种方式备份出来的数据文件可以直接用于数据库的恢复,无需进行额外的处理。在本篇文章中,我们将详细介绍Oracle RMAN全量备份的配置与执行过程。
一、RMAN全量备份概述
RMAN全量备份是将数据库中的所有数据文件备份到磁盘或磁带上的过程。全量备份可以用于恢复整个数据库,也可以用于恢复单个表空间或数据文件。全量备份通常用于数据库的初始备份,或者在数据库发生重大更改后进行备份。
二、RMAN全量备份的配置
在执行RMAN全量备份之前,需要对RMAN进行适当的配置。以下是一些常见的配置步骤:
- 设置备份目的地:备份目的地是指RMAN备份数据文件的位置。可以通过设置备份目的地来指定备份文件的存储位置。例如,可以将备份文件存储在本地磁盘上,也可以存储在远程存储设备上。
- 设置备份保留策略:备份保留策略是指RMAN保留备份文件的时间。可以通过设置备份保留策略来控制备份文件的保留时间。例如,可以设置备份文件保留30天,也可以设置备份文件保留永久。
- 设置备份压缩:备份压缩是指在备份过程中对备份文件进行压缩。可以通过设置备份压缩来减少备份文件的大小。例如,可以设置备份文件压缩为1,也可以设置备份文件压缩为3。
- 设置备份增量:备份增量是指在备份过程中对备份文件进行增量备份。可以通过设置备份增量来减少备份文件的大小。例如,可以设置备份文件增量为1,也可以设置备份文件增量为2。
三、RMAN全量备份的执行
在执行RMAN全量备份时,需要使用RMAN命令行工具。以下是一些常见的RMAN全量备份命令:
- 备份整个数据库:备份整个数据库的命令为
BACKUP DATABASE。执行该命令后,RMAN将备份整个数据库的所有数据文件。 - 备份指定表空间:备份指定表空间的命令为
BACKUP TABLESPACE tablespace_name。执行该命令后,RMAN将备份指定表空间的所有数据文件。 - 备份指定数据文件:备份指定数据文件的命令为
BACKUP DATAFILE datafile_name。执行该命令后,RMAN将备份指定数据文件。 - 备份控制文件:备份控制文件的命令为
BACKUP CURRENT CONTROLFILE。执行该命令后,RMAN将备份当前控制文件。
四、RMAN全量备份的恢复
在恢复RMAN全量备份时,需要使用RMAN命令行工具。以下是一些常见的RMAN全量备份恢复命令:
- 恢复整个数据库:恢复整个数据库的命令为
RESTORE DATABASE。执行该命令后,RMAN将恢复整个数据库的所有数据文件。 - 恢复指定表空间:恢复指定表空间的命令为
RESTORE TABLESPACE tablespace_name。执行该命令后,RMAN将恢复指定表空间的所有数据文件。 - 恢复指定数据文件:恢复指定数据文件的命令为
RESTORE DATAFILE datafile_name。执行该命令后,RMAN将恢复指定数据文件。 - 恢复控制文件:恢复控制文件的命令为
RESTORE CONTROLFILE FROM BACKUP。执行该命令后,RMAN将恢复控制文件。
五、RMAN全量备份的注意事项
在执行RMAN全量备份时,需要注意以下几点:
- 备份目的地:备份目的地需要有足够的存储空间来存储备份文件。如果备份目的地存储空间不足,备份过程可能会失败。
- 备份保留策略:备份保留策略需要根据备份文件的存储空间来设置。如果备份保留策略设置不当,备份文件可能会被删除,导致无法恢复数据库。
- 备份压缩:备份压缩需要根据备份文件的存储空间来设置。如果备份压缩设置不当,备份文件可能会过大,导致备份过程失败。
- 备份增量:备份增量需要根据备份文件的存储空间来设置。如果备份增量设置不当,备份文件可能会过大,导致备份过程失败。
六、总结
Oracle RMAN全量备份是数据库备份的一种方式,它会备份数据库中的所有数据文件。在执行RMAN全量备份时,需要对RMAN进行适当的配置,并使用RMAN命令行工具执行备份和恢复操作。在执行RMAN全量备份时,需要注意备份目的地、备份保留策略、备份压缩和备份增量等事项。
申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。